Repair Costs - The cost to repair sunroom windows typically ranges from $150 to $600 per window, depending on the extent of damage and window size. For example, minor cracks may cost around $150, while replacing entire panels can approach $600 or more.
Material Expenses - Materials for sunroom window repairs, such as glass or frame replacements, often fall between $100 and $400 per window. Costs vary based on the type of glass and frame material selected by local service providers.
Labor Fees - Labor charges for sunroom window repairs usually range from $75 to $200 per hour. The total cost depends on the complexity of the repair and the number of windows involved.
Additional Costs - Extra expenses such as sealant, weatherstripping, or hardware replacements can add $50 to $150 per window. These costs vary based on specific repair needs and local contractor rates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How can I tell if my sunroom windows need repair? Signs include drafts, difficulty opening or closing, condensation between panes, or visible damage like cracks or broken glass.
What types of window repairs are commonly needed for sunrooms? Common repairs involve replacing broken glass, sealing leaks, fixing damaged frames, and addressing hardware issues.
Are there options to improve energy efficiency during sunroom window repairs? Yes, contractors can upgrade to energy-efficient glass or add weatherstripping to enhance insulation and reduce energy loss.
How long does sunroom window repair typically take? Repair times vary depending on the extent of damage but generally range from a few hours to a couple of days.
